CVE-2024-26145 in discourse-calendar
Summary
by MITRE • 02/21/2024
Discourse Calendar adds the ability to create a dynamic calendar in the first post of a topic on Discourse. Uninvited users are able to gain access to private events by crafting a request to update their attendance. This problem is resolved in commit dfc4fa15f340189f177a1d1ab2cc94ffed3c1190. As a workaround, one may use post visibility to limit access.

Analysis
by VulDB Data Team • 02/06/2025
The vulnerability described in CVE-2024-26145 affects the Discourse Calendar plugin, which is designed to enable users to create dynamic calendars within Discourse forums. This feature allows users to schedule events and manage attendance within topic threads. The core issue stems from inadequate access controls that permit unauthorized users to manipulate event attendance data through crafted HTTP requests. The vulnerability specifically targets the calendar functionality's permission model, where private events should be restricted to authorized participants but can be accessed by uninvited users through direct API manipulation.
The technical flaw manifests in the calendar plugin's insufficient validation of user permissions when processing attendance update requests. When users attempt to modify their attendance status for events, the system fails to properly verify whether the requesting user has legitimate access rights to the specific event in question. This authorization bypass allows malicious actors to craft requests that update attendance records for private events they should not be able to access. The vulnerability operates at the application layer and leverages the plugin's API endpoints without proper authentication checks, making it particularly dangerous as it can be exploited through automated tools or manual request crafting.
The operational impact of this vulnerability extends beyond simple data exposure, as it fundamentally undermines the privacy and access control mechanisms of Discourse forums. Uninvited users can potentially gain unauthorized access to private event information, including event details, participant lists, and attendance records that should remain confidential. This breach of access control can lead to information disclosure, social engineering opportunities, and potential disruption of private discussions or sensitive planning activities within the forum environment. The vulnerability affects all instances using the affected Discourse Calendar plugin where private events are configured, making it a significant concern for organizations relying on Discourse for secure communications.
The fix implemented in commit dfc4fa15f340189f177a1d1ab2cc94ffed3c1190 addresses the core authorization issue by strengthening permission checks during attendance update operations. This fix ensures that each request to modify attendance status is properly validated against the user's access rights to the specific event. The workaround solution of using post visibility to limit access provides a temporary mitigation strategy that restricts who can see and interact with calendar-related content, though it does not address the underlying authorization flaw.
